5. Slow Healing of Wounds

Another warning sign of hidden diabetes is slow healing of wounds and frequent infections. High blood sugar levels can affect your body’s ability to heal and fight infections. This occurs because the excess glucose can stiffen the arteries and cause narrowing of the blood vessels, impairing blood flow and oxygen to the wound.

Impact on Immune Function

Diabetes can weaken the immune system, making it more difficult for your body to combat infections. If you notice that your cuts and bruises are taking unusually long to heal or are prone to infections, it might be a sign of diabetes.

6. Unexplained Weight Loss

While weight loss might sound beneficial to some, unexplained weight loss without changes in diet or exercise habits can be alarming and indicative of diabetes. When your body can’t get energy from glucose, it starts burning fat and muscle for energy instead, leading to weight loss.

Why Weight Loss Happens in Diabetes

The body’s inability to use glucose efficiently forces it to seek alternative sources of energy, breaking down muscle and fat. If you notice a significant drop in weight without trying, it’s essential to seek medical advice.
